Beechcraft King Air 360er vs Daher Tbm 960 vs Piaggio Avanti Evo vs Pilatus Pc 12 Ngx
The Beechcraft King Air 360ER and Pilatus PC-12 NGX sit in the “large single/entry twin utility turboprop” space aimed at flexible missions and short-runway capability, while the Daher TBM 960 is a high-performance, pressurized single-engine turboprop optimized for owner-pilot speed and efficiency, and the Piaggio Avanti EVO is a faster, distinctive pusher-turboprop positioned as a light business aircraft alternative. On range, the King Air 360ER is generally the longest-legged of the group, designed for extended missions and special-mission endurance. The PC-12 NGX offers long range in a similar practical category, typically competitive but usually not exceeding the 360ER’s “ER” profile. The TBM 960 delivers strong range for a fast single, but is more oriented to rapid point-to-point trips than maximum endurance. The Avanti EVO’s range is typically in the same broad band as the TBM/PC-12 class, with emphasis on higher cruise speeds rather than the very longest reach. On passenger capacity, the King Air 360ER commonly seats the most in standard layouts (often around 8–9), the PC-12 NGX is close behind (commonly 6–9 depending on configuration), while the Avanti EVO and TBM 960 are typically configured for fewer passengers (often about 4–7, layout dependent).
